ABSTRACT A stabilized thermoplastic moulding composition based on halogen-containing polymers, in particular polyvinyl chloride and vinyl chloride copolymers. The stabilizer system contains as primary stabilizers polyoxazolines and zinc compounds. The costabilizers according to the invention are copolymers of oxazolines and bisoxazoles of formulae Ia and Ib, respectively Image and Image (Ia) (Ib) wherein R1 and X are, for example, a C1-C20 alkyl. The moulding composition comprising costabilizers show better heat stability than compositions stabilized with primary stabilizers only.
